Preparing for Divorce

1. How should I prepare my divorce application?

In Maryland, the first step in preparing for a divorce application is deciding which county to file in. There are many counties in Maryland, like Montgomery County and Prince George's County. You'll need to fill out the appropriate forms, usually costing between $150 and $300.


2. What are common grounds for divorce?

Maryland recognizes several grounds for divorce, including irreconcilable differences, separation for at least 12 months, and adultery. When filing, it's best to have relevant evidence and documents prepared.


Legal Process of Divorce

3. What is the legal process for divorce?

Typically, the divorce process begins with you filing an application in court and waiting for the other spouse to respond. The Maryland court will schedule mediation sessions to resolve disputes.


4. Can one spouse file for divorce unilaterally?

Yes, Maryland law allows one spouse to file for divorce alone. However, the court will consider the other spouse’s input, especially regarding child custody and property division.


Child Custody and Property Division

5. How is child custody handled?

Maryland courts prioritize the best interests of the child when determining custody. Factors considered include the family environment, parental capabilities, and the child’s wishes.


6. How is property division carried out?

In Maryland, property division follows an equitable principle. Joint marital property will be divided, but it doesn't necessarily mean an even split. Consulting a professional lawyer is advised to understand your specific situation.


Support After Divorce

7. Can I apply for spousal support?

If one spouse is financially dependent on the other, Maryland courts can award spousal support. You will need to provide relevant financial documents and proof of living expenses.

Practical Resources

9. What free legal consultation resources are available?

The Maryland Legal Aid Bureau offers free legal consultation services, which are especially helpful for economically disadvantaged Chinese families.
